I've just registered with the site because I bought a 2009 Grand Vitara 2.4 SZ4 3dr yesterday and love it. There is one thing that is bugging me though. I've not got a heavy right foot and usually get at least the makers MPG on all the cars I've had in the past but on a 70 mile trip yesterday - some urban but most duel carriageway so travelling at a steady 70 - my average consumption was 26.7, which I didn't think was that brilliant when the manufacturer's combined is 32.8. The engine runs smoothly, the transmission is in 4H and I've checked the air filter and that's fine, so is the 2.4 engine just very thirsty or has anyone any suggestions why my MPG is so poor?

try dropping from 70mph to around 55, itll take longer but the manufacturer figures are based on 56mph (100kmh)
